Description Over the past several decades there has been a marked increase in a select number of neuro-ophthalmologic disorders that have a traumatic extracranial vascular substrate. This session will be devoted to: extracranial carotid dissection, vertebral artery dissection, Terson's syndrome, Purtscher's retinopathy, and the shaken or battered baby syndrome.
